Live Bunkers in a 2026 War: Fact-Checking the Claims
Recent claims circulating across the web suggest that in a potential 2026 conflict , “live bunkers” – essentially, functioning underground facilities – would fulfill a crucial role . Let's scrutinize these statements . The notion that entire forces would be permanently stationed in such installations is significantly unsupported by current strategic doctrine. While dedicated emergency bunkers for key personnel are plausible , the logistics of maintaining a “live” bunker for substantial numbers of soldiers – including provisions, water, and waste – present considerable challenges and expenses. Many publications appear to misinterpret exercises and training involving temporary bunker habitation as evidence of widespread, permanent deployments. Therefore, while the idea of underground defense remains relevant, the portrayal of widespread “live bunkers” in a 2026 war is, for now, more fiction than fact .
